FZNT27 KNHC 240341 OFFN06 NAVTEX Marine Forecast NWS National Hurricane Center Miami, FL 1141 PM EDT Thu Oct 23 2025 ...Please refer to Coastal Waters Forecasts (CWF) available through NOAA Weather Radio and other means for detailed Coastal Waters Forecasts... .SYNOPSIS...A weak cold front extends westward from Marco Island, Florida to 26N89W, then turns northwestward as a stationary front to beyond eastern Texas. The entire frontal boundary will stall later tonight and then dissipate on Fri. Gentle to moderate NE winds at the northeastern Gulf will become fresh to strong by early Fri afternoon, and SE winds at the northwestern and north-central Gulf will follow the same trend by Fri night in response to a strong high pressure passing north of the Gulf. As the high slided eastward into the Atlantic early next week, these winds and seas should subside. Northwest Gulf of America .OVERNIGHT...E to SE winds 10 to 15 kt.
